AUR20516- II IN AUTOMOTIVE SERVICING TECHNOLOGY
The Certificate II in Automotive Servicing Technology qualification covers the skills and knowledge required to perform a range of servicing operations on light & heavy vehicles within an automotive service or repair business. It is intended as a pathway into an Australian Apprenticeship & some of the units can be credit transferred to your apprenticeship.
Certificate II in Automotive Servicing Technology qualification consists of 20 units of competency:
COURSE UNITS
¡  AURAEA002: Apply environmental and sustainability best
practice in an automotive workplace
¡  AURASA002: Apply safe working practices in an automotive workplace
¡  AURATA001: Identify basic automotive faults using
troubleshooting processes
¡  AURETR015: Inspect, test and service batteries
¡  AURTTA004: Carry out servicing operations
¡  AURTTB001: Inspect and service braking systems
¡  AURTTC001: Inspect and service cooling systems
¡  AURTTD002: Inspect and service steering systems
¡  AURTTD004: Inspect and service suspension system
¡  AURTTE004: Inspect and service engines
¡  AURTTK002: Use and maintain workplace tools and equipment in
an automotive workplace.
¡  AURTTQ003: Inspect and service final drive shafts
¡  AURTTQ001: Inspect and service final drive assemblies
¡  AURAFA003: Communicate effectively in an automotive workplace
¡  AURAFA001: Use numbers in an automotive workplace
¡  AURTTF001: Inspect and service petrol fuel systems
¡  AURAFA002: Read and respond to automotive workplace information
¡  AURETR012: Test and repair basic electrical circuits
¡  AURETR025: Test, charge and replace batteries and jump-start vehicles
¡  AURLTJ003: Remove, inspect and refit light vehicle wheel and
tyre assemblies.

ELIGIBILITY REQUIREMENTS:
The Certificate 3 Guarantee program is open to individuals who are:
¡  Not already holding or undertaking a Certificate 3 or higher level qualification (Certificate 3 qualifications completed at school and foundation skills training are nor counted)
¡  Queensland residents aged 15 years or over
¡  No longer at school (with the exception of VET in Schools students)
¡  Australian or New Zealand citizens or Australian permanent residents (including humanitarian entrants), or a temporary resident with the necessary visa and on the pathway to permanent residency
¡  Employment status does not matter and nor is there any minimum education requirement, only the standard entry requirements for the course of study.
Note:Â Eligible individuals must understand that the entitlement under the Certificate 3 Guarantee is for one government subsidised training place in a funded Certificate III qualification. It is very important that you take the time to consider and compare your training options and costs, before signing an enrollment form or committing to a course of study which will use up your entitlement.
